Subjectlinux-next: build failure after merge of the ext4 tree
Hi Theodore,

After merging the ext4 tree, today's linux-next build (powerpc
ppc64_defconfig) failed like this:

fs/ext4/ialloc.c: In function '__ext4_new_inode':
fs/ext4/ialloc.c:817:1: warning: label 'next_ino' defined but not used [-Wunused-label]
next_ino:
^
fs/ext4/ialloc.c:792:4: error: label 'next_inode' used but not defined
goto next_inode;
^

Hmm ...

Caused by commit 4a8603ef197a ("ext4: avoid reusing recently deleted
inodes in no journal mode").

I have used the ext4 tree from next-20130726 for today.
